Vibrational Spectroscopy of the Electrode-Electrolyte Interface. Use of Fourier Transform Infrared Spectroscopy.
Abstract
Reported is the first application of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y as an analytical probe for the in situ monitoring of electrochemical interfacial phenomena. The structure of acetonitrile at the interface is reported. (Author)
